Inclusive recruitment
We ensure we have an inclusive approach to recruitment. We will only ask for a qualification when a role requires specialist knowledge (for example some of teaching or advice roles). We also no longer use CV’s to shortlist to remove potential bias from the selection process, instead we use a system called Hireful, shortlisting applications based on responses to pre-set questions relevant to each role. Finally, we ensure we have mixed interview panels and are proactively try to make interviews more accessible for candidates.

Application process
You will need to answer around 4 questions on our online application form on Hireful, about your relevant experience relating to the role and why you want to work at the centre. It’s important that you answer these questions fully, showcasing examples of your skills and experience (both professional and personal) as we won’t see your CV until after we have scored all of the answers and shortlisted the applicants to interview.
